Output 5258b630c2045b52ce75d7e45f86d7bb566958b4b4ca974ce65255c45d9f7945:0

value
21900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521724a35d0594d0d874b6576ea5320d0295c6f3 OP_EQUAL
address
39B54HXt2nr7S4ZgsFhtjodL1axbvrSg4z
transaction
5258b630c2045b52ce75d7e45f86d7bb566958b4b4ca974ce65255c45d9f7945
spent
true